Ingredients
- 1 spiral ham (8-10 lbs)
Glaze
- 1 cup honey
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1/3 cup butter melted
- 1/4 teaspoon ground cloves or to taste
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 2 tablespoons dijon mustard optional
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 250°F.
- Remove the packaging and the plastic disk from the bottom of the ham. Place ham in a shallow roasting pan, cut side down.
- Bake for 13-16 minutes per pound until ham reaches 135°F.
- Combine glaze ingredients in a small bowl and mix well.
- Once the ham reaches 135°F, remove ham from the oven. Turn the oven up to 425°F. Brush the ham generously with the honey glaze. (I do 2-3 coats of glaze).
- Return to the oven for 15-20 minutes or until ham reaches 140°F and glaze is browned.
- Remove the ham from the oven and rest at least 15 minutes before cutting. Spoon juices over the ham before serving if desired.
